Delight your taste buds with this rustic yet elegant Glazed Strawberry Galette, a dessert that highlights the natural sweetness of fresh, juicy strawberries encased in a buttery, flaky homemade pastry. Perfect for summer gatherings or cozy evenings, this simple yet stunning dessert comes together with just a handful of pantry staples and a touch of apricot glaze for a luscious, glossy finish. The strawberries are gently tossed with a hint of lemon juice and cornstarch, ensuring a perfectly jammy filling that bubbles beautifully as it bakes. With minimal effort and maximum flavor, this golden galette is best served slightly warmβ€”on its own or paired with a dollop of whipped cream or vanilla ice cream. πŸ₯˜ Ingredients

13 items
  • 160 grams all-purpose flour
  • 20 grams granulated sugar
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 113 grams unsalted butter (cold, cubed)
  • 3 tablespoons ice water
  • 400 grams strawberries (fresh, hulled and sliced)
  • 50 grams granulated sugar (for filling)
  • 1.5 tablespoons cornstarch
  • 1 teaspoon lemon juice
  • 1 egg (for egg wash)
  • 1 teaspoon water (for egg wash)
  • 2 tablespoons apricot jam
  • 1 teaspoon water (to thin apricot jam)

πŸ“ Instructions

11 steps
1

In a large b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our, granulated sugar, and salt.

2

Add the cold, cubed butter to the bowl. Use a pastry cutter or your fingers to work the butter into the flour mixture until it resembles coarse crumbs.

3

Drizzle ice water over the mixture, one tablespoon at a time, and mix until the dough just comes together. Form the dough into a disc, wrap it in plastic wrap, and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es.

4

While the dough chills, prepare the strawberry filling. In a medium bowl, combine the sliced strawberries, granulated sugar, cornstarch, and lemon juice. Gently toss to coat the strawberries evenly. Set aside.

5

Preheat your oven to 200Β°C (400Β°F)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.

6

On a lightly floured surface, roll out the chilled dough into a rough circle about 12 inches (30 cm) in diameter. Transfer the rolled-out dough to the prepared baking sheet.

7

Spoon the strawberry filling into the center of the dough, leaving a 2-inch (5 cm) border around the edges. Fold the edges of the dough over the filling, overlapping as needed, to create a rustic crust.

8

In a small bowl, whisk together the egg and water to create an egg wash. Brush the egg wash over the edges of the dough to help it brown beautifully in the oven.

9

Bake the galette in the preheated oven for 35-40 minutes, or until the crust is golden brown and the filling is bubbling.

10

While the galette bakes, heat the apricot jam and water in a small saucepan over low heat until melted and smooth. Once the galette is finished baking, brush the warm glaze over the strawberry filling for a glossy finish.

11

Allow the galette to cool slightly before slicing and serving. Enjoy it warm or at room temperature!
